The impact modifier market in China is witnessing steady growth due to the increasing demand for impact-resistant materials in various industries such as construction, automotive, packaging, and consumer goods. The market is driven by the rapid industrialization and urbanization in China, leading to a rise in construction activities and automotive production. Additionally, the growing focus on improving the quality and durability of products is boosting the adoption of impact modifiers in the manufacturing sector. Key players in the market are investing in research and development initiatives to introduce advanced products with enhanced properties to cater to diverse applications. The competitive landscape is characterized by strategic collaborations, mergers, and acquisitions to expand market presence and gain a competitive edge in the rapidly evolving China impact modifier market.
The China impact modifier market is currently witnessing several key trends. One notable trend is the increasing demand for environmentally friendly and sustainable impact modifiers, driven by growing awareness of environmental issues and regulations. Manufacturers are focusing on developing bio-based and biodegradable impact modifiers to cater to this demand. Another trend is the rising popularity of impact modifiers used in the packaging industry, particularly in food packaging, as consumers seek safer and more durable packaging solutions. Additionally, there is a growing emphasis on enhancing the performance characteristics of impact modifiers, such as improved impact resistance, weatherability, and heat resistance, to meet the evolving needs of various end-use industries. Overall, these trends are shaping the China impact modifier market towards more sustainable and high-performance solutions.
In the China impact modifier market, several challenges are faced, including intense competition among domestic and international manufacturers, fluctuating raw material prices, evolving regulatory landscape, and the need for continuous product innovation to meet the changing consumer demands. Additionally, concerns related to environmental sustainability and the shift towards eco-friendly alternatives are becoming increasingly important in the market. Market participants also need to navigate issues such as intellectual property protection, supply chain disruptions, and economic uncertainties that can impact the overall growth and profitability of the industry in China. Maintaining a balance between cost-effective production, product quality, and regulatory compliance while staying ahead of market trends poses significant challenges for companies operating in the China impact modifier market.

Government policies related to the China impact modifier market primarily focus on environmental sustainability and product quality standards. The Chinese government has implemented regulations to promote the use of eco-friendly impact modifiers to reduce environmental impact. Additionally, there are stringent quality control measures in place to ensure that impact modifiers meet specified performance and safety requirements. The government also encourages innovation and technological advancements in the industry through incentives and support programs. Overall, the policies aim to foster a competitive and sustainable impact modifier market in China while ensuring compliance with environmental and quality standards.
The future outlook for the China impact modifier market appears promising due to the sustained growth in end-use industries such as automotive, construction, and packaging. The increasing demand for impact modifiers to enhance the durability and performance of plastics in these sectors is expected to drive market expansion. Additionally, stringent regulations promoting the use of sustainable and eco-friendly materials are likely to spur the adoption of bio-based impact modifiers in the region. Technological advancements and investments in research and development are also anticipated to boost market growth by introducing innovative products with enhanced properties. Overall, the China impact modifier market is poised for steady growth in the coming years, driven by rising industrial activities and evolving consumer preferences.
